When it comes to the realm of industrial automation, two titans consistently dominate the landscape: ABB and Siemens. Both enterprises boast a massive collection of cutting-edge technologies and solutions designed to optimize manufacturing processes across diverse industries. While they share common ground in their commitment to innovation and efficiency, distinct strengths set them distinguish from one another.
ABB, renowned for its robotics and motion control prowess, commands a leading standing in the automotive, manufacturing and food & beverage sectors. Their range of collaborative robots (cobots) is particularly noteworthy, empowering manufacturers to integrate automation into traditional workflows seamlessly.
On the other hand, Siemens, a powerhouse in digitalization and industrial software, has created a strong reputation for its process solutions. Their broad portfolio encompasses everything from programmable logic controllers (PLCs) to advanced simulation and Rockwell Automation analytics tools, making them a preferred choice for large-scale infrastructure.
Their competitive rivalry fuels continuous advancements in the field, ultimately helping manufacturers worldwide by providing access to increasingly sophisticated and efficient automation solutions.
Schneider Electric's Lead in Smart Grid Technology
Schneider Electric stands as a key player in the rapidly evolving smart grid landscape. With a history of innovation and a deep expertise of energy management, the company has developed a comprehensive suite of solutions that address the complex challenges facing utilities and consumers today. Their focus on cutting-edge technologies such as automation, data analytics, and renewable energy integration allows them to empower grid operators to enhance efficiency, reliability, and sustainability.
Schneider Electric's comprehensive portfolio encompasses a wide spectrum of products and services, including smart meters, distribution automation systems, grid monitoring platforms, and energy storage solutions. Their passion to collaboration with utilities, technology partners, and industry stakeholders ensures that their solutions are tailored to the unique needs of different regions and deployments.
